Job Responsibilities:
+ Perform standard testing processes on various equipment ; record and analyze results.
+ Use precision tools, fixtures, and measuring equipment for assembly, inspections , calibration, and testing of hydro-mechanical fuel controls.
+ Follow Health, Safety, and Environmental regulations.
+ Work from electronic instructions, engineering and quality procedures, blueprints, and specifications.
+ Inspect parts and products for quality ; report defects and initiate corrective actions.
+ Maintain accurate documentation and records.
+ Keep work areas organized per Visual Management and 5S standards.
+ Participate in daily Tier meetings, continuous improvement, and problem-solving activities .
+ Ability to lift over 30 lbs and work in environments with machine, chemical, or physical risks.
+ Must be able to work overtime, including weekends.
